Fairness in speech emotion recognition (SER) models is about ensuring that these systems treat all users equitably, accurately interpreting emotions across diverse demographics like age, gender, and ethnicity. With SER models increasingly integrated into areas such as customer service and mental health, maintaining fairness is crucial to prevent biases that could lead to negative outcomes.
Why Fairness is Vital in SER
Fairness matters in SER for several reasons:
- Ethical Responsibility: Ensuring that AI systems do not reinforce stereotypes or misdiagnose emotions is critical for ethical AI deployment.
- User Trust: Fair models enhance user trust, which is essential for their acceptance and widespread use.
- Legal Compliance: As regulations around AI fairness tighten, ensuring compliance is crucial to avoid legal repercussions.
- Performance Optimization: Fairness can lead to more robust models that perform consistently well across various demographics, making them more generalizable.
Achieving Fairness in SER Models
Achieving fairness in SER involves several key steps:
- Diverse Training Data: It's crucial to train models with data that represents a broad spectrum of demographics. This diversity helps the model learn to recognize emotions across different speech patterns and cultural contexts. - Bias Detection and Mitigation: Post-training, models should be evaluated for biases. This involves fairness audits and identifying any discrepancies in emotion recognition across different groups. Adjustments may include augmenting data or applying techniques to balance the model's performance.
- Algorithmic Transparency: Transparent algorithms help stakeholders understand decision-making processes, fostering accountability and trust in the outcomes of SER systems.
- Continuous Monitoring: As language and emotions evolve, continuous monitoring and retraining with fresh data are essential to maintaining fairness over time.

Challenges and Trade-offs

- Model Complexity vs. Interpretability: Complex models may offer better accuracy but can sacrifice transparency. Striking a balance ensures practical deployment.
- Performance Metrics: Focusing solely on accuracy might overlook fairness. Thus, incorporating fairness metrics like demographic parity is essential.
Avoiding Common Pitfalls
Even experienced teams can overlook subgroup analyses or ignore contextual variability, leading to fairness issues. Including diverse voices in feedback loops can highlight biases not captured through numerical analysis alone. Q. What methods exist for testing fairness in SER models?
Fairness is often tested through demographic analyses of model performance, application of fairness metrics like equal opportunity, and implementing bias mitigation techniques during both training and evaluation.
